Enable the Photo Capture App (Beta)

This is a one-time step.

  1. Open FrameReady in level4.

  2. On the Main Menu, click the Set Up Data button.

  3. Open the Network tab.

  4. Click the Enable Photo Capture App button.

  5. A dialog appears asking you to please confirm that Network Sharing is turned ON (in the next dialog box).

    Do not change settings, just click OK.

  6. Click OK.

  7. The FileMaker Network Settings dialog appears.

  8. Click OK a to return to the Main Menu.

Install FileMaker Go on iPhone or iPad

This is a one-time step.

  • FileMaker Go 18 is a single, universal app that is designed for both iPad and iPhone and is available on the App Store.

  • FileMaker Go 18 is compatible with iOS devices running iOS 12.2 minimum.

Opening Photo Capture

Use this FileMaker Go app to quickly take photos and synchronize them with FrameReady.

Note: the screenshots below may not reflect the current version of FileMaker Go.

  1. Open the FileMaker Go app on your iOS device.

  2. Tap the Hosts icon (lower right).

  3. Your shared files appear.

    If no files appear, then see: Troubleshoot FileMaker Go

  4. Scroll down and tap to open Photo Capture.

  5. Log in using any level.

Using Photo Capture

  1. Use the icons at the bottom of the screen to switch between these FrameReady files: Contacts,Products, Price Codes and Work Orders.

  2. When in a file, in list view, tap the icon a second time to open a popover window where you can choose how to filter to the list.

  3. Swipe up and down to locate records, or

    Use the Quickfind (searches all fields) field, or

    Use the yellow First and Last arrow buttons.

  4. Use the 'hamburger' icon to switch to list view; use the 'layout' icon to switch to form view.

  5. Tap a record to enter edit mode, then tap the camera icon or the blank image to activate the camera or add media from your device's photo library.

    The first time you do this, you are asked to allow FileMaker Go access.
